A rectangular film of liquid is extended from `(4 cm xx 2 cm)` to `(5 cm xx 4 xx cm)`. If the work done is `3 xx 10^(-4)J`, the value of the surface tension of the liquid is

A

`8.0 Nm^(-1)`

B

`0.250 Nm^(-1)`

C

`0.125 Nm^(-1)`

D

`0.2 Nm^(-1)`

Text Solution

Verified by Experts

The correct Answer is:
C

Increase in surface area = `(20 - 8) xx2`
`=12 xx 2`
`=24cm^2` (film has two surfaces)
So work done = T. `DeltaA = T xx 24 xx10^(-4) = 3 xx10^(-4) `
So, `T =3/24 N//m =1/8 Nm^(-1) = 0.125 N//m`
